I will be on island Feb 5-12 and I am interested in doing some boat dives on the wild side. I know Larry sold his boat. Is there an operation that has taken over for Larry?

 

Top of pagePrevious messageNext messageBottom of page Link to this message  By Bruce Schnaak (BonaireTalker - Post #16) on Monday, January 17, 2011 - 2:44 pm:     Edit PostPrint Post

http://www.bonaireeastcoastdiving.com/en/
I just dove with them in December and I must say they not only measured up to but exceeded the product that Larry and his crew offered. The big improvement was in the blue/white hole dive. It's always been a favorite of mine. Instead of spending the entire dive in the hole, we climbed out forming a shoulder to shoulder line in the shallows for a sea turtle search. Must have seen 5 massive adult greens in that 15min foray at the end of the dive.
